Conference Offerings
FlorybelMusic offers the experienced amateur, professional and semi-professional string player the opportunity to spend 6 gratifying days playing chamber works in an informal atmosphere, as well as attending master classes and concerts by the artist-faculty.

  • Open to proficient string players
    (1 - 2 pianists are welcome at Alpeggio)

  • 1-2 accompanying wind players welcome (spouse)

  • Non-players welcome

  • 2 coached sessions per day (morning)

  • Support of professional musicians

  • Free playing in the evening

  • Private lessons on request

  • Short in-house presentation by participants at the end of the course

  • Open rehearsal by the coaches

  • Public concert by the coaches

A typical day
Mornings begin at 8 am with breakfast. Coaching sessions with assigned ensembles follow from 9-10.30 and 11-12.30. Lunch is served at 12.30. Afternoons are free for excursions, or practice or private lessons or more free playing. The group assembles 2 or 3 times in the week for a full hour of master classes or open rehearsal at 5. 30
pm. Dinner is served at 7 pm. At 8, free groups are formed for free playing until 9.30. Fanatic players continue reading more repertoire with another group. Others simply enjoy sitting in a comfortable chair and relax with friends tasting a glass of local wine.
